A survey of 8 sites to better understand the composition and condition of Borenore Karst Conservation Reserve.. The BORENORE(A survey of 8 sites to better understand the composition and condition of Borenore Karst Conservation Reserve.) Survey is part of the Vegetation Information System Survey Program of New South Wales which is a series of systematic vegetation surveys conducted across the state between 1970 and the present.
